...meritum. The road to Delphi from Itea and our campsite (Chrisso) winds up along tight serpentines, most of them close to 180 degrees. Eventually the coastal plain and the view of the bay disappears and we are surrounded by mountains from all sides. The site is located at the end of the modern village and consists, essentially, of three parts: the newly refurbished museum, the Sacred Precinct itself with the temple of Apollo, theatre and the stadium ...

...was simply a meteorite. Delphi is most well known for its oracular powers. The art of prophecy was said to have been revealed to Apollo by Pan (the half goat-god of wild places and evocative music). Its reputation reached its height in around 7 BC. Women were considered more sensitive than men to the oracular powers of the site. In order to become more receptive, they would first bathe in the waters of the nearby sacred Castalian spring (said to ...

...a much hyped Oracle at Delphi during ancient times that is mentioned in most textbooks and many ancient plays and poems. The Oracle was a priestess who was consulted on many important matters. The cryptic babbles she gave in reply were then interpreted and widely believed and followed, considered to be prophesies or advice. One of the modern explanations for the Oracle's words is that the priestess was merely high on something or other - hence the ...
